Prepare yourself for enchanting adventures and soothing bedtime rituals! Disney Jr. is set to captivate young audiences with two new series, “BeddyByes” and “Magicampers,” both making their debut this March.

Kicking off the lineup is “BeddyByes,” premiering on March 2 on Disney Jr. and Disney Jr. On Demand. This imaginative series is crafted to instill positive sleep habits in young viewers. Join best friends MeMo and BaBa as they embark on nightly escapades across Planet BeddyByes, guiding little ones towards a restful night’s sleep with mindfulness and fun.

Ensuring authenticity and engagement, the series boasts a talented voice cast. Noah Melo Batista lends his voice to MeMo, Phoebe Dalton brings BaBa to life, and the distinguished BAFTA Award winner Dawn French voices Gramma Leeba. Following its premiere, families can dive into 20 episodes available for streaming on Disney+ beginning March 3.

Towards the latter part of the month, “Magicampers” takes the stage with its premiere on March 23, also on Disney Jr. and Disney Jr. On Demand. This series whisks viewers away to a day camp for mythical creatures, following the whimsical escapades of best friends Darly, a charming half-pig, half-Pegasus, and Loomis, a delightful half-donkey, half-unicorn.

The show is enriched by voices such as Mason Blomberg, who portrays Dracoon, and Emmy Award winner Uzo Aduba, who voices camp leader Treena. As the duo navigates camp life, they discover that true legendary status goes beyond appearances. Fans can stream the first six episodes on Disney+ starting March 24, promising a magical and educational experience for all.

Additionally, Walt Disney Records will release the theme song, “We’re the Magicampers,” featuring the voices of Cassie Glow and Benjamin Mackey, on Feb. 13 on all major digital platforms.

Tune in to the premiere of “BeddyByes” March 2 and “Magicampers” March 23 on Disney Jr., with both series available to stream on Disney+ the following day.
